The Bishop of Manchester wants more help for the city's poorest after a new report he chaired finds one in five of the its residents are living in extreme poverty.
The Right Reverend Nigel McCulloch listed 16 recommendations to prevent 1.6 million more residents from sliding into deeper crisis.
